Hearing on Presumption Bill Delayed to Aug. 11

Wednesday, July 29, 2020 | 0

A hearing on a bill that would codify California Gov. Gavin Newsom’s COVID-19 presumption was delayed by two weeks. The Assembly Insurance Committee will hear testimony on SB 1159, by Sen. Jerry Hill, D-San Mateo, during a hearing that starts at 10 a.m. Aug. 11. The committee was scheduled to hear testimony on the bill today. The bill would add to the Labor Code a rebuttable presumption that COVID-19 is compensable for people who contracted the disease at work between March 19 and July 5.
